Transaction f0f3e6a16ea21d80e07ae0508a48caf1aac87f6f1ba0aa5a21112521693e3e7e

2 Input
1 Outputs
  • f0f3e6a16ea21d80e07ae0508a48caf1aac87f6f1ba0aa5a21112521693e3e7e:0
  • value  20128499
    address  3Kyy3eEAbZyb39fPd8eVRPwKcKGPvCT8X4